摘要
The morphology and phase behavior of blends of a lightly sulfonated styrenic block copolymer ionomer and poly(caprolactone) (PCL) were investigated by small-angle X-ray scattering and differential scanning calorimetry. Miscibility of PCL in the ionomeric microphase was enhanced due to exothermic interactions between the sulfonate groups and the polyester. In the blends, PCL exhibited unique crystallization behavior due to the effects of miscibility and the restriction imposed by the microdomains. The addition of PCL also changed the microstructure of the block copolymer from a less ordered, elongated spherical morphology to a well-defined lamellar arrangement.
